What are advantages of water pump impeller?
Â
Efficient Cooling
The primary advantage of a water pump impeller is its ability to efficiently circulate coolant throughout the engine, facilitating effective heat transfer and preventing overheating. This helps maintain optimal operating temperatures for the engine.
Enhanced Engine Performance
By regulating the engine temperature, a properly functioning water pump impeller ensures that the engine operates within its designed temperature range. This promotes efficient combustion, improved fuel efficiency, and overall enhanced engine performance.
Reduced Wear And Tear
Proper cooling provided by the water pump impeller helps minimize excessive heat-related wear and tear on engine components, such as gaskets, seals, and bearings. This can extend the lifespan of the engine and its associated parts.
Prevents Engine Damage
The water pump impeller plays a critical role in preventing engine damage caused by overheating. By continuously circulating coolant, it helps dissipate excess heat, reducing the risk of engine seizure, warped cylinder heads, or other detrimental effects.
Consistent Temperature Control
A well-designed impeller ensures consistent coolant flow, maintaining a stable temperature for the engine under varying operating conditions. This ensures that the engine does not experience sudden fluctuations in temperature that can negatively impact performance and reliability.
Reliable Operation
A properly functioning water pump impeller contributes to the overall reliability of the engine cooling system. It helps prevent coolant stagnation, air pockets, and uneven temperature distribution, ensuring a consistent and reliable cooling process.
Compatibility With Cooling System
Water pump impellers are designed to work in harmony with the rest of the cooling system components, including the radiator, thermostat, and hoses. This compatibility ensures efficient coolant circulation and optimized cooling performance.
Durability
High-quality water pump impellers are made from durable materials, such as cast iron or high-grade plastics, that can withstand the demanding conditions inside the engine. This ensures long-lasting performance and reduces the need for frequent replacements.
Cost-Effective
By maintaining proper engine temperature, a functional water pump impeller helps prevent costly repairs and engine damage. Regular maintenance, including inspecting and replacing the impeller when necessary, can help avoid more expensive repairs down the line.
How to control the quality of water pump impeller in daily production?
Â
Define clear quality standards and specifications for the water pump impellers based on industry standards, customer requirements, and internal targets. This includes dimensions, materials, tolerances, and performance criteria.
Choose reliable and reputable suppliers who have a proven track record of delivering high-quality materials and components. Perform regular audits and inspections of the suppliers' facilities to ensure they meet your quality standards.
Conduct thorough inspections of the raw materials used for manufacturing the impellers. This includes checking material certifications, dimensions, composition, and any other specified requirements.
Implement rigorous quality control checks at various stages of production. This can include visual inspections, dimensional measurements, hardness testing, material analysis, and functional testing.
Use SPC techniques to monitor and control critical parameters during the manufacturing process. This involves collecting and analyzing data in real-time to ensure that the process is within acceptable limits and capable of producing impellers that meet the desired specifications.
Â
Regularly maintain and calibrate the machinery and equipment used in the production process. This ensures that they are operating correctly and producing impellers of consistent quality.
